Body pulled from ocean off Point Bonita lighthouse
The U.S. Coast Guard recovered a body at 7:20 a.m. Sunday from the ocean near Point Bonita in the Marin Headlands.
A call came in to the Coast Guard from boaters either going into or coming out of Point Bonita, Coast Guard officials said Sunday. No identification was found on the victim, and officials have yet to determine the cause of death.
The case remains under investigation.
